After years of trying to keep my marriage alive, I finally realised I was banging my head against a brick wall, gave up and filed for divorce. I've got my decree nisi and will apply for the decree absolute when the financial arrangement is agreed. We had a buyer for our house and although it is extremely difficult living under the same roof, I was hanging on, knowing that the end was in sight.
However, our buyer has 'disappeared' and the house is back on the market with no current interest as August is a quiet month. My STBEx is angry that I am divorcing him, he constantly says 'I can't believe what you've done to me' and says I have ruined our children's future. They are 19 and 21 and are happy that I am seeking a divorce and looking forward to living in a happy home where their friends are welcome (he doesn't allow visitors into our home). I think he thought he could make no effort (no physical or emotional intimacy for years, no socialising, etc) and yet maintain the status quo so feels aggrieved that I chose to end things. He is becoming increasingly drunk and abusive toward me and the girls. I was pushed out of the bedroom about 2 years ago and have nowhere to sleep; he controls the space, the living room, the TV, etc. The girls and I keep out of his way and try not to make him angry.
I don't want to leave; firstly because I have every right to be here and I need a roof over my head; secondly, because I worry about what he will do to the house and how he might jeopardise any potential sale. I need to keep a close eye on things and keep the house clean and well maintained to secure a sale; thirdly, I do not want to waste money on rent that could go towards buying a better house and future for me and the girls. He is stubborn and won't leave - which is fair enough as its his house too.
I'm trying to be reasonable with him but feel it is like trying to appease a madman. I was putting up with things whilst the sale was going through and I could see light at the end of the tunnel, but now it's fallen through, I'm starting to feel depressed - my low days are becoming more frequent. The girls and I just want to get on with our lives but he is making home life incredibly unpleasant and can't seem to accept that the relationship is over, or indeed that it has been dead for a long time.
The divorce will likely be final next month and I feel that he still won't accept it then. He doesn't seem to grasp what divorce means. I can't understand this as he didn't want a relationship with me and didn't do anything despite my repeated attempts to discuss things, refused to come to counselling with me, just stonewalled all my efforts.
So next month we will be divorced, yet everything will be the same??
What advice can you give me to get me through the next six months to a year before the house is sold and we can finally move on?
